Knoxville, Tennessee, is a vital freight shipping and logistics hub in the Southeastern United States, offering direct access to major interstates, rail networks, and a growing warehousing sector. Its strategic location between major metropolitan areas and proximity to key supply chain routes make it a prime center for regional and national freight movement.

Knoxville’s economy is powered by industries such as automotive manufacturing, aerospace, retail distribution, construction materials, and food production, all of which contribute to high freight demand. With strong third-party logistics (3PL) providers, intermodal access, and robust trucking infrastructure, Knoxville plays a crucial role in supply chain operations.

Common Commodities Shipped To and From Knoxville

Knoxville’s industrial and commercial sectors support the transportation of a wide variety of goods, including:

  • Automotive parts and vehicles: Knoxville is a key transit hub for engines, transmissions, tires, and assembled vehicles, serving manufacturers across Tennessee and beyond.
  • Aerospace components: With its growing aerospace industry, Knoxville facilitates the shipment of aircraft parts, advanced materials, and precision instruments.
  • Retail and e-commerce goods: Large-scale distribution centers handle apparel, electronics, and household goods for both regional and national delivery.
  • Food and beverage: Knoxville’s food processing and agricultural industry supports the shipment of dairy products, packaged foods, frozen goods, and beverages.
  • Industrial machinery and equipment: The city’s manufacturing sector drives freight movement for HVAC systems, factory automation, and construction equipment.
  • Chemicals and raw materials: The region’s chemical industry requires specialized freight transport for industrial chemicals, plastics, and petroleum-based products.
  • Construction materials: Knoxville’s infrastructure growth fuels demand for steel, concrete, lumber, and insulation materials.

Major Transportation Byways & Infrastructure

Knoxville’s well-connected transportation infrastructure ensures efficient freight movement across the Southeast, Midwest, and East Coast.

  • Interstates and highways
    • I-40: A major east-west corridor connecting Knoxville to Nashville, Asheville, and beyond.
    • I-75: A crucial north-south route linking Knoxville to Cincinnati, Atlanta, and Florida.
    • I-81: Provides access to Virginia, the Mid-Atlantic, and Northeast markets.
    • US Highway 441 and US Highway 129: Support regional trucking operations and distribution routes.
  • Rail depots and intermodal facilities
    • CSX and Norfolk Southern provide freight rail services, connecting Knoxville to national intermodal hubs.
    • Rail terminals facilitate efficient containerized freight movement, reducing long-haul trucking costs.
  • McGhee Tyson Airport (TYS)
    • Supports regional air cargo shipments for high-value and time-sensitive freight, including medical supplies and aerospace components.
    • Close proximity to I-40 and I-75 ensures seamless truck-to-air freight transfers.
  • Proximity to River Ports and Inland Shipping
    • The Tennessee River provides barge transport options, connecting Knoxville to inland waterways and bulk shipping routes.
    • Supports industries requiring cost-effective shipping for raw materials and bulk freight.

Proximity to Key Shipping Destinations

Knoxville’s location allows for fast and cost-effective freight movement to major logistics hubs across the Southeast, Midwest, and East Coast:

  • Nashville, TN (180 miles west): A major freight and logistics hub with strong intermodal connections.
  • Atlanta, GA (215 miles south): One of the largest distribution centers in the U.S.
  • Charlotte, NC (230 miles east): A growing logistics and financial center with extensive warehousing.
  • Cincinnati, OH (240 miles north): A key Midwest freight and intermodal hub.
  • Louisville, KY (250 miles north): A major logistics and distribution hub.
  • Memphis, TN (400 miles west): One of the busiest inland freight hubs in the U.S.

Considerations When Shipping To or From Knoxville

  • Strategic location for regional and long-haul freight: Knoxville’s position at the intersection of I-40, I-75, and I-81 makes it an ideal hub for cross-country and regional trucking routes.
  • Growing warehousing and fulfillment sector: The city’s logistics and e-commerce infrastructure supports just-in-time delivery and last-mile shipping solutions.
  • Intermodal shipping advantages: Knoxville’s rail and highway connections provide cost-effective alternatives to long-haul trucking.
  • Cold chain logistics demand: Given Knoxville’s strong food production and pharmaceutical industries, refrigerated transport is essential for perishable goods and temperature-sensitive materials.
  • Weather-related shipping disruptions: Knoxville’s location in the Southeastern U.S. means that severe storms, occasional snowfall, and seasonal road conditions may affect freight schedules, requiring contingency planning.
